Architecture of TMDC_1/5 TMDC: Teaching-Material Design Center l Four module l ¡ ¡ Teaching material repository module Course database module Ontology module Course authoring module 7
Architecture of TMDC_2/5 l Teaching material repository module ¡ l preserves and manages learning objects Course database module ¡ preserves the teaching material structure that has been developed 8
Architecture of TMDC_3/5 l Ontology module_1/2 ¡ 2 ontologies l course ontology: describe the term relations among course topics 9
Architecture of TMDC_4/5 l Ontology module_2/2 ¡ 2 ontologies l content ontology: describes the relations among learning objects in a material 10
Architecture of TMDC_5/5 l Course authoring module ¡ Step 1: Select course domain. ¡ Step 2: Describe the goal of teaching material. ¡ Step 3: Refer to similar courses. ¡ Step 4: Choose the course table of contents. ¡ Step 5: Design the teaching template. ¡ Step 6: Confirm the course outline. ¡ Step 7: Choose the content of teaching material. ¡ Step 8: Revise the content. 11
Experiment and Results 1/4 l Participants ¡ 30 postgraduate students who had been section tutors of the “Network Management” course ¡ used the TDMC system to design teaching material and compared it with the method they had used 12
